Texas Veterans Lobby Governor Abbott to Veto THC Ban

- 🎯 Veterans and the VFW of Texas are actively lobbying Governor Greg Abbott to veto Senate Bill 3, which passed the House and Senate.
- ✊ Combat veterans are committed to this cause, stating "We don't quit. We get knocked down and we're going to get back up."
Arguments for and Against the THC Ban
- ⚠️ Lieutenant Governor Dan Patrick, a supporter of the ban, calls THC poisonous and dangerous, claiming it is being sold to children.
- 💡 Opponents argue that the bill is insane and that the industry needs regulation, not a ban.
- ✅ They highlight that THC helps some veterans manage PTSD and anxiety, providing an alternative to opioids and prescription pills.
Governor Abbott's Decision
- ⏳ Governor Abbott has 10 days from the end of the session to sign, veto, or allow the bill to become law without his signature.
- ❓ His stance on the bill remains undisclosed, with no hints about his feelings on the matter.
- 💬 The VFW emphasizes that this is a life and death issue that Lieutenant Governor Patrick "just doesn't get."
